Sr. Manager of Event & Executive Content

Gong, San Francisco, CA, United States


Gong harnesses the power of AI to transform how revenue teams win. The Gong Revenue AI Operating System unifies data, insights, and workflows into a single, trusted system that observes, guides, and acts alongside the world’s most successful revenue teams. Powered by the Gong Revenue Graph, AI‑powered intelligence, specialized agents, and trusted applications, Gong helps more than 5,000 companies around the world deeply understand their teams and customers, automate critical sales workflows, and close more deals with less effort. As part of the Communications team, this role will partner closely with senior executives, Marketing leadership and the Events team. This is a high‑impact, high‑visibility role that sits at the intersection of storytelling, strategy, and execution. This person will be the creative and strategic storytelling force behind Gong’s biggest keynote moments – owning executive content for flagship events like Celebrate and Celebrate Roadshows, as well as for key third‑party events like Gartner CSO.

Responsibilities

Leading executive keynote and holistic event content development end‑to‑end for key external‑facing hosted and third‑party events, plus select internal engagements

Shaping clear, cohesive narratives aligned to company strategy and audience needs

Collaborating with internal teams including Events, Product Marketing, Sales, Brand, Creative, Design and Communications teams, to craft compelling, stage‑ready content

Serving as a trusted thought partner to senior executives, internal and external speakers

Driving content timelines, reviews, and cross‑functional coordination to ensure on‑time delivery

Maintaining a high bar for clarity, storytelling, and polish across all executive event moments

Source, brief, and consult with internal and external speakers to create keynotes

Qualifications

8+ years of experience in content strategy, executive communications, event content, or related roles, with demonstrated ownership of high‑visibility, executive‑facing presentations

Proven experience developing and shaping keynote or large‑scale event content from concept through live delivery

Exceptional storytelling and editorial judgment, with the ability to synthesize complex ideas into clear, compelling narratives

Strong executive presence and confidence partnering with senior leaders, including the ability to guide messaging, optimize and elevate content

Demonstrated project management skills, with experience leading complex, cross‑functional workstreams and delivering under tight timelines

A sharp editorial lens paired with the ability to operate at both strategic and executional levels

Experience working across marketing, brand, and events teams to ensure cohesion across teams

Comfortable operating in fast‑paced, high‑growth environments with shifting priorities and high stakes

Willing to travel to various key events

The annual salary hiring range for this position is $138,000 - $210,000 USD.

Compensation is based on factors unique to each candidate, including, but not limited to, job‑related skills, qualification, education, experience, and location. At Gong, we have a location‑based compensation structure, which means there may be a different range for candidates in other locations. The total compensation package for this position, in addition to base compensation, may include incentive compensation, bonus, equity, and benefits.
